(一)数字量输入和输出映象区 1.输入映象寄存器(数字量输入映象区)(I) 数字量输入映象区是S7-200CPU 为输入端信号状态开辟的一个存储区。输入映像寄存器的标识符为I,在每个扫描周期的开始,CPU 对输入点进行采样,并将采样值存于输入映像寄存器中。 输入映像寄存器是PLC 接收外部输入的开关量信号的窗口。 可以按位、字节、字、双字四种方式来存取。 (1)按“位”方式:从 I0.0~I15.7,共有 128 点 (2)按“字节”方式:从 IB0~IB15,共有 16 个字节 (3)按“字”方式:从 IW0~IW14,共有 8 个字 (4)按“双字”方式:从 ID0~ID12,共有 4 个双字 2.输出映像寄存器(Q) 数字量输出映象区是S7-200CPU 为输出端信号状态开辟的一个存储区。输出映像寄存器的标识符为Q(从 Q0.0~Q15.7,共有 128 点),在每个扫描周期的末尾,CPU 将输出映像寄存器的数据传送给输出模块,再由后者驱动外部负载。 可以按位、字节、字、双字四种方式来存取。 (1)按“位”方式:从 Q0.0~I15.7,共有 128 点 (2)按“字节”方式:从 QB0~QB15,共有 16 个字节 (3)按“字”方式:从 QW0~QW14,共有 8 个字 (4)按“双字”方式:从 QD0~QD12,共有 4 个双字 说明:实际没有使用的输入端和输出端的映象区的存储单元可以作中间继电器用。 (二)模拟量输入映象区和输出映象区 1.模拟量输入映象区(AI 区) 模拟量输入映象区是S7-200CPU 为模拟量输入端信号开辟的一个存储区。S7-200 将测得的模拟量(如温度、压力)转换成 1 个字长(2 个字节)的数字量,模拟量输入映像寄存器用标识符(AI)、数据长度(W)及字节的起始地址表示。 从 AIW0~AIW30,共有 16 个字,总共允许有 16 路模拟量输入。 说明:模拟量输入值为只读数据。 2.模拟量输出映象区(AQ 区) 模拟量输出映象区是S7-200CPU 为模拟量输出端信号开辟的一个存储区。S7-200 将1 个字长(2 个字节,16 位)的数字量按比例转换为电流或电压。模拟量输出映像寄存器用标识符(AQ)、数据长度(W)及字节的起始地址表示。 从 AQW0~AQW30,共有 16 个字,总共允许有 16 路模拟量输出。 (三)变量存储器(V)(相当于内辅继电器) PLC 执行程序过程中,会存在一些控制过程的中间结果,这些中间数据也需要用存储器来保存。变量存储器就是根据这个实际的要求设计的。变量存储器是S7-200CPU 为保存中间变量数据而建立...